I don't know if anyone else has explained this, but this is most likely the reason for vaginal itching, sensitivity and dryness, etc. if you are taking a "low dose" pill, i.e. 20 mcg of estrogen or less. When you take BC, the hormones in the pill signal your body's own hormone production (estrogen and progestin) to stop. The hormones in the pill REPLACE your body's hormones. When the amount of estrogen in the pill is low (ESPECIALLY a superlow one like lo loestrin), that is basically the estrogen level in your body, and you get symptoms of lowered estrogen levels, similar to some of the ones women get in perimenopause, such as vaginal dryness, thinning of vaginal tissue and "atrophy" (i know, eek) and sometimes other symptoms like low libido, night sweats etc. It doesn't mean you're actually going through peri menopause, it just means that some of the symptoms of the low estrogen levels that happen at that time might be caused in younger women by the BC pill. Your doctor should know this. If you are plagued by any symptoms of low estrogen, you might want to try a slightly higher dose pill (esp if you are on lo lo) though those have their own risks and too much estrogen can cause side fx too, or even just a different pill. Hope that makes sense.
